Mark Hofmann is considered one of the most successful forgers in modern history, known most for his counterfeit documents circulated within the The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ints (the LDS Church) and various Americana. In the 80s, Mark found himself in over his head with his forgeries. Join Matt and Carolanne this week to learn how Mark's counterfeits and debts led him to committing murder.
